What Is Sleep Apnea and How Does It Work?
Sleep apnea is a condition in which your breathing consistently quits and begins while you're asleep. These stops briefly can last simply a couple of seconds or stretch to a min or even more, happening dozens and even thousands of times a night. Your brain detects the absence of oxygen and briefly wakes you up so that typical breathing can return to. Frequently, these awakenings are so short that you do not remember them. Yet the result is a night of fragmented, poor-quality rest that leaves you really feeling drained pipes the next day.
There are different types of rest apnea, with one of the most usual being obstructive rest apnea. This happens when the muscles in the back of your throat fail to keep your air passage open. Central rest apnea, though much less usual, involves the brain stopping working to send the appropriate signals to the muscle mass that regulate breathing.
Refined Signs That Point to a Bigger Problem
One of the trickiest features of rest apnea is how simple it is to miss. Lots of people consider loud snoring as the major symptom, and while snoring is common, it's far from the only indication. In fact, some people with rest apnea do not snore in any way. That's why it's so vital to pay attention to the much more subtle indications that your body could be offering you.
Awakening with a completely dry mouth or sore throat, morning headaches, and feeling exceedingly drowsy throughout the day are all signals that something may be off. If you find yourself nodding off throughout work meetings, at the wheel, or perhaps while seeing television, it could be a sign that your sleep is being disrupted more frequently than you believe.
You might additionally observe mood adjustments, problem concentrating, or a short temper. These signs and symptoms are commonly written off as the outcome of stress or an active routine, but persistent rest deprival brought on by sleep apnea can take an actual toll on your mental wellness.
Exactly how It Affects Your Body Beyond Sleep
The effects of neglected sleep apnea go far past daytime drowsiness. In time, this problem can lead to significant health problems. Disrupted breathing worries the cardio system and has actually been linked to hypertension, heart disease, stroke, and even kind 2 diabetes mellitus. It can also deteriorate the body immune system, making you much more prone to illness and slower to recover.

When to Take Action and What to Expect
So, when should you take that gut feeling seriously and talk with an expert? If any of the signs and symptoms explained above audio familiar, it's worth having a discussion with an expert. A sleep research-- either at a clinic or in the convenience of your home-- can assist determine if rest apnea is the reason for your exhaustion.
Treatment alternatives vary based upon the seriousness of the problem. Some people take advantage of lifestyle modifications, such as reducing weight or readjusting sleep placements. Others may need even more structured interventions, such as dental appliances or constant favorable airway pressure (CPAP) treatment to maintain the airway open during rest. It's not a one-size-fits-all situation, and discovering the right service can dramatically improve quality of life.
